A novel and simple photoelectrochemical (PEC) sensor to detect Cr(VI) based on screen-printed TiO2 modified with gold nanoparticles is presented. The proposed PEC sensor showed a very low detection limit (S/N = 3) of 0.004 mu M, over a wide linear concentration range from 0.01 mu M to 100 mu M with a high sensitivity of 11.88 mu A.mu M-1 Cr(VI). Results also indicated good anti-interference and superb recovery in natural media application for Cr(VI) sensing. (C) 2015 Elsevier B.V. All rights reserved.
